NORTHAMPTON___Stanislaus J. “ Stanley” Stomski, 80, of 421 North Main Street, formerly of Worcester, died Thursday March 29 in the Veterans Administration Medical Center, Northampton.
He leaves a brother, Vincent P. Stomski and his wife Dorothy of Worcester; an aunt, Julia Sankoski of Worcester and several cousins. He was born and raised in Worcester, a son of Stanislaw C. and Helen M. (Sankoski) Stomski and has lived in Northampton several years.
Mr. Stomski was a U.S. Army veteran of World War II serving in the Asiatic Pacific theater. He participated in the Battle of the Philippine Islands and earned the Philippine Liberation Ribbon. He was a machine operator for several years for Crompton & Knowles Co. He was a graduate of Worcester Boys Trade High School and was a member of Our Lady of Czestochowa Church in Worcester.
